In an unprecedented event, a collaboration between Xbox, Koei Tecmo, and Team Ninja has made gaming history with a spectacular aerial stunt to celebrate the launch of Ninja Gaiden 4. The event featured two helicopters flying over Miami, showcasing a 26-foot screen that displayed breathtaking gameplay footage of the highly anticipated title.
One of the helicopters was also equipped with a player who engaged in an intense gaming session while suspended in mid-air. This thrilling display not only highlighted the excitement surrounding Ninja Gaiden 4 but also pushed the boundaries of how video games can be experienced. The combination of breathtaking views and high-octane gameplay created a unique atmosphere that captivated both onlookers and gaming enthusiasts alike.
As the helicopters soared through the skies, the event underscored the growing intersection of technology, entertainment, and gaming culture, marking a new chapter in the evolution of interactive experiences.
